Can Dijkstra's algorithm handle negative weights in graphs?
No, Dijkstra's algorithm cannot handle negative weights. It assumes that once a node's shortest path is found, it won't change.
What happens if there are negative weights?
If there are negative weights, Dijkstra's algorithm may produce incorrect results, as it can lead to revisiting nodes.
What algorithm should I use for graphs with negative weights?
You should use the Bellman-Ford algorithm, which can handle negative weights and detect negative cycles.
Are there any limitations to the Bellman-Ford algorithm?
Yes, Bellman-Ford is slower than Dijkstra's algorithm, with a time complexity of O(VE), where V is vertices and E is edges.
